    Michigan’s Election Safeguards Work, House Dems Commend SOS on Swift, Transparent Response: LANSING, Mich., April 3, 2025 — The Michigan Department of State (MDOS) announced that, after an exhaustive audit, they identified only 15 probable non-citizens who The Michigan Secretary of State has referred 13 of these cases to the Attorney General for further investigative action and is continuing to investigate a 14th case for possible other fraudulent voting activity. One of the 15 has since deceased. “Attempting to vote illegally is extremely rare. I commend Secretary Benson’s swift action to investigate [...]
